Distinct Historical Connection
Ryan Mansion provides a unique homage to the Titanic era, featuring a Grand Staircase that mirrors the grandeur of the world's finest liner. This boutique hotel, built during the same years as Titanic from 1909 to 1911, reflects the opulence of that time. Guests can experience this fascinating connection to history alongside their stay.
Luxury Accommodations
All rooms at Ryan Mansion offer spa-inspired en suite baths complete with heated marble floors and therapeutic tubs for two. The suites are spacious, furnished with lush Queen Size beds and complemented by original artwork from local and international artists. Every room includes thoughtful amenities that enhance the overall experience.

Exclusive Social Venue - 21 Club
The 21 Club at Ryan Mansion serves as a private retreat for invited guests seeking a refined environment. This space features plush seating arranged for both intimate conversation and group gatherings, along with a bar menu that includes both classic and innovative cocktails. Special events, such as roundtable discussions with notable guests, enhance the social aspect of this exclusive venue.

The Rooms
7 minutes' walk
A cultural hub with art, history, and archival exhibits showcasing the heritage of Newfoundland and Labrador.
Anglican Cathedral of St John the Baptist
6 minutes' walk
An architectural gem featuring stunning stained glass and historical significance as one of the oldest churches in Canada.
Signal Hill National Historic Site
25 minutes' walk
Offers panoramic views of the city and harbor, known for its military history and the iconic Cabot Tower.
Jellybean Row Houses
10 minutes' walk
Famous colorful row houses are a quintessential photo spot, reflecting the unique charm of St. John's architecture.
